The First Time Homebuyer Tax Credit will be expiring on December 1st, 2009 - so there's plenty of time to take advantage of this tax credit - RIGHT?
Uhm, well ... WRONG.
Let me give you a quick timeline of what it will take to be able to use this tax credit - if you start TODAY.
Today (June 19th, 2009) - Call a real estate agent to set up an appointment to talk about your wants and needs.
June 22nd, 2009 - meet with agent (they probably already had appointments over the weekend)
June 26th, 2009 - meet with lender for a approval letter (which will be needed 99.9% of the time when you make an offer.)
June 28th, 2009 - look at a few homes in a few neighborhoods to determine which area you might want to live in
July 3-5, 2009 - HOLIDAY PLANS MOST LIKELY!
July 11th, 2009 - Look at more homes. Nothing you see screams "BUY ME!"
July 18th, 2009 - Look at more homes. Nothing you see screams "BUY ME!"
July 26th, 2009 - Look at more homes. HURRAY! One of the homes is screaming at you "BUY ME!"
July 26th, 2009 - The listing agent informs your agent that there is already an accepted offer on the home that is screaming "BUY ME".
July 27th, 2009 - Look at more homes.
August 1st, 2009 - Look at more homes. Another one is screaming "BUY ME!"
August 2nd, 2009 - Make offer on Screaming Home.
August 3rd, 2009 - Counter offer on Screaming Home.
August 4th, 2009 - Negotiations complete. Offer is accepted. HURRAY!
August 9th, 2009 - Inspections scheduled.
August 10th, 2009 - Inspector finds a few inspection issues that need to be remedied and negotiated.
August 17th, 2009 - Sellers finish repairs.
August 21st, 2009 - FHA Appraisor appraises property and notices peeling paint on windows and asks for furnace and roof certifications.
August 25th, 2009 - Peeling paint remedied and certifications complete
August 27th, 2009 - bank appraisal comes back low and lender will not lend for that price
August 28th, 2009 - Start looking for another house that will scream "BUY ME!"
Okay, okay, I'll stop with the timeline now. You get my point though, right? Point being that it takes time to find your dream home, but it also takes time to get it closed. So many things can happen after you make an offer that may completely mess up your plans - and your homebuyer tax credit.
If the above scenario happens, you will be hard-pressed to meet that Dec.1st, 2009 deadline. And the deadline means that you have to be CLOSED by November 30th, 2009.
To top all that off, there's a very good chance that there are ALOT of first time homebuyers out there, which means title companies, lenders, appraisors, inspectors, and realtors will be swamped this fall and timelines will need to be further out than usual - which also makes your closing by November 30th, 2009 rather precarious.
